Salaries for law professionals in Grayslake have increased. In 2010 an average salary of $73,441 per year was earned by law professionals in Grayslake. Four years earlier in 2006, the average salary for law professionals in Grayslake was $56,913 per year. The growth in the salary of law professionals in Grayslake is faster than the salary trend for all careers in the city.

Law professionals make a median salary of $74,521 per year in Grayslake. The 10% of law professionals in the lowest pay bracket earn less than $35,136 per year, while those in the highest pay bracket earn approximately 113% higher salaries.
